See the 10 Nigerian companies that paid N351.4 billion taxes in 2020

by Nathaniel Segun
October 13, 2021
in Nigeria News
Nigerian Companies

By law, every profit making company or institution is mandated to make tax remittances to the government. Over the years, these remittances have been made through the Federal Revenue Inland Services (FIRS) to the Federal Government of Nigeria.

This compulsory levy is necessary to provide funds for the government to execute its key capital projects without necessarily resorting to borrowing. With Nigeria’s rising debt to GDP ratio, it is imperative to engender policies that would stimulate greater tax compliance and judicious use of the proceeds for the welfare of the citizenry.

Remarkably, findings by naijabusiness.com.ng revealed that about ten elite companies in Nigeria listed on the website of the NGX, paid out a total of about N351.4 billion as tax for the year ended December 31, 2021.

The breakdown of the amount paid revealed that Dangote Cement Plc paid the highest amount by any Nigerian company for the period. It paid a total of N97.24 billion as tax to the Federal Government. This is not surprising given the capacity of the company and its recent financial records. As at the period of filing this report, Dangote Cement Plc is the most capitalized Nigerian company with a market capitalization of about N4.17 trillion.

Next on the line was MTN Nigeria which paid a total of N93.66 billion as tax to the government for the aforementioned period. Interestingly, MTN Nigeria is also the second most capitalized company in Nigeria with a market capitalization of N3.46 billion as at 31st of December, 2020.

The amount paid as tax by these two elite companies were followed by Guaranty Trust Holding Company (GTCo) with N36.66 billion, Zenith Bank with N25.29 billion, Nestle Nigeria with N21.43 billion, Access Bank with N19.11 billion, UBA with N18.1 billion, Dangote Sugar with N15.85 billion, International Breweries with N12.51 billion and Stanbic IBTC Holding with N11.51 billion.

It is pertinent to state that these figures were extracted from the financial statements of the aforementioned institutions which is currently been tracked by our analysts.
